Nov 18, 2024 #1 B Bloomberg News Guest The inventor of the World Wide Web is on a laudable mission to give everyone control of their online data. He's fighting an uphill battle. Continue reading...
The inventor of the World Wide Web is on a laudable mission to give everyone control of their online data. He's fighting an uphill battle. Continue reading...